ABB brings innovation in conduit and cable support to the rail industry

Each day, millions of people around the world rely on railways and buses to travel from point-to-point and to carry commercial cargo from place-to-place. Over time, heavy use and exposure to weather and stress leads to damage of conduits and cables within these transport vehicles and endangers their reliable operation. As the global rail transport and freight market continues to grow, operators want solutions that enable them to keep up with demand and operate more safely, efficiently, and sustainably.

PMA TRUST™ modular support system from ABB Installation Products, secures multiple conduits and cables in various sizes for easy installation and routing in rolling stock offering a modular design for an evolving transportation market seeking to enhance safety, efficiency, and continuous operations.

The modular support system meets or exceeds current installation and safety requirements

Building on nearly 50 years of rail technology, ABB Installation Products developed the PMA TRUST™ modular support system as an advanced fixation solution for a changing global rail transport industry. Designed for use in railway vehicle construction and other applications where fixation of parallel running conduits and cables is required, the PMA TRUST™ modular support system adapts to different conduit and cable combinations and sizes, allowing conduits to rotate and move within the system to prevent damage due to torsional stress. The new PMA TRUST system meets or exceeds current installation and safety requirements in every region, including compliance to rolling stock standard EN45545-2/HL3 and NFPA 130.

PMA TRUST™ modular support system is a lightweight, compact solution with high impact resistance. Thanks to the new design, external dimensions are reduced to the very minimum and internal spacing between adjoining conduits is very small. The system is specifically designed for use in railway vehicle construction and other applications where fixation of parallel running conduits and cables is required.

The new modular support system offers total flexibility in terms of installation complying with all kinds of installation requirements. Each element can host different combinations of both conduits and cables, in various and different sizes, so that cable routing is made easy regardless of its complexity. Furthermore, the fixation of the modular support system can be done with different techniques: on a C-rail, pre-assembled, stacked or upside-down.
